A tool designed to project the future value of savings based on current contributions, interest rates, and time horizon estimates the timeframe needed to reach a significant financial milestone. For example, an individual can input their current savings, monthly contributions, and expected investment returns to ascertain how long it will take to accumulate a substantial sum.

These tools offer a valuable perspective on long-term financial planning, highlighting the effects of consistent saving and the power of compounding interest. They provide individuals with a tangible illustration of the future impact of their present savings habits. Originally simple calculations performed manually, advancements in technology have transformed these processes into readily accessible online resources.

3. Interest Rate Assumptions

Projections generated by savings calculation instruments are inherently sensitive to the assumed rate of interest. This variable, representing the anticipated return on invested capital, profoundly impacts the projected timeframe required to accumulate a specified sum. Its accuracy directly influences the reliability of any long-term savings forecast.

  • Nominal vs. Real Interest Rates

    Nominal interest rates reflect the stated return on investment without accounting for inflation. Real interest rates, conversely, adjust for inflation, providing a more accurate representation of purchasing power growth. Utilizing a nominal rate in a savings projection without factoring in inflation can lead to an overestimation of the actual value of the accumulated savings at the target date. For example, a savings projection using a 7% nominal interest rate and neglecting a 3% inflation rate will inaccurately depict the true increase in purchasing power.

  • Impact of Investment Choices

    The interest rate achievable is directly correlated with the types of investments selected. Lower-risk investments, such as savings accounts and certificates of deposit, typically offer lower interest rates but provide greater stability. Higher-risk investments, such as stocks and bonds, offer the potential for higher returns but also carry a greater risk of loss. The assumed interest rate must be consistent with the risk profile and asset allocation strategy employed. Overly optimistic interest rate assumptions based on high-risk investments can lead to unrealistic savings projections.

  • Duration of Investment Horizon

    The assumed interest rate may vary depending on the length of the investment timeframe. Longer investment horizons allow for greater exposure to potentially higher-yielding investments, but also introduce greater uncertainty. Economic cycles and market fluctuations can significantly impact investment returns over extended periods. Therefore, it is often prudent to employ a conservative interest rate assumption, particularly for very long-term savings goals, to account for potential market volatility and economic downturns.

  • The Role of Compounding Frequency

    While technically a separate factor, compounding frequency interacts with the stated interest rate to determine the effective annual yield. More frequent compounding (e.g., daily or monthly) results in a slightly higher annual return compared to less frequent compounding (e.g., annually). Savings projection tools typically account for the compounding frequency in their calculations. However, it is crucial to ensure that the stated interest rate and compounding frequency are accurately reflected in the model to avoid errors in the projected savings accumulation.

The accurate assessment and application of interest rate assumptions are paramount in utilizing savings calculation tools effectively. Conservative and realistic estimates, taking into account inflation, investment choices, and the investment timeframe, lead to more reliable and actionable financial plans.

4. Compounding Schedule

The frequency with which interest is added to the principal, known as the compounding schedule, exerts a notable influence on the projected outcomes generated by savings calculation instruments. Its impact on the rate of savings accumulation necessitates careful consideration during long-term financial planning.

  • Frequency and Yield

    The yield derived from a fixed interest rate varies directly with the compounding frequency. More frequent compounding (e.g., daily or monthly) results in a higher effective annual yield compared to less frequent compounding (e.g., annually). This difference, while seemingly small, can accumulate substantially over extended periods. For example, an account offering 5% interest compounded daily will accrue more interest over a year than an account offering the same rate compounded annually. Savings projection tools must accurately reflect the compounding schedule to provide reliable forecasts.

  • Influence on Long-Term Growth

    The long-term impact of compounding frequency is significant, particularly when projecting savings over decades. Even a slight increase in the effective annual yield due to more frequent compounding can accelerate the time required to reach a predefined savings target. In the context of estimating the timeframe to accumulate a substantial sum, accurately modeling the compounding schedule is crucial for realistic projections. Neglecting this factor can lead to an underestimation of the speed at which savings will grow.

  • Common Compounding Periods

    Common compounding periods include daily, monthly, quarterly, semi-annually, and annually. The selection of a specific compounding period is often determined by the financial institution or the type of investment vehicle utilized. When employing savings projection tools, it is essential to ascertain and accurately input the correct compounding period associated with the chosen investment account. Failure to do so will introduce inaccuracies into the projected savings trajectory.

  • Transparency and Disclosure

    Financial institutions are legally obligated to disclose the effective annual yield (APY), which accounts for the effects of compounding, in addition to the stated interest rate. This metric provides a standardized basis for comparing different investment options with varying compounding schedules. Individuals utilizing savings projection tools should prioritize the APY over the stated interest rate when modeling future savings growth. The APY provides a more complete and accurate representation of the actual return on investment.

In summary, the compounding schedule is a key determinant of savings accumulation, directly influencing the accuracy of projections generated by savings calculation instruments. Its proper incorporation is crucial for effective long-term financial planning and the formulation of realistic savings goals. Accurate modeling of the compounding schedule ensures that projections are grounded in the actual mechanics of interest accrual.

5. Inflation Adjustment

Inflation adjustment is a crucial consideration when employing long-term financial planning instruments. Its integration into any analysis of savings projections is essential for ensuring the relevance and practical applicability of the estimated outcomes.

  • Erosion of Purchasing Power

    Inflation diminishes the real value of money over time. A fixed sum will purchase fewer goods and services in the future as prices increase. This erosion of purchasing power directly affects the target value when planning for long-term financial objectives. For instance, a nominal target of one million dollars may not represent the same level of purchasing power in 30 years as it does today due to the cumulative effects of inflation. Therefore, adjusting savings projections for inflation provides a more accurate understanding of the future purchasing power of the accumulated savings.

  • Real Rate of Return

    The real rate of return represents the return on an investment after accounting for inflation. This metric provides a more accurate assessment of the true growth in wealth. Savings calculation tools that incorporate inflation adjustment typically use the real rate of return in their projections. This allows individuals to understand how much their savings are expected to grow in terms of actual purchasing power, rather than simply in nominal dollars. Accurate calculations of the real rate of return hinge on reliable inflation forecasts.

  • Impact on Retirement Planning

    Inflation adjustment is particularly relevant for retirement planning. Retirement savings are intended to support an individual’s living expenses over an extended period. Failing to account for inflation can lead to inadequate savings, resulting in a shortfall during retirement. For example, if retirement expenses are projected to be $50,000 per year in today’s dollars, the projected savings must be sufficient to cover expenses that will likely be significantly higher in the future due to inflation. Inflation-adjusted savings projections provide a more realistic assessment of retirement income needs.

  • Sensitivity to Inflation Rate Assumptions

    Savings projections are highly sensitive to the assumed inflation rate. Even a small change in the inflation rate assumption can have a significant impact on the projected savings required to meet a specific financial goal. Therefore, it is important to use realistic and well-researched inflation rate assumptions. Using historical inflation data, economic forecasts, and expert opinions can contribute to more accurate inflation rate assumptions. Understanding the sensitivity of savings projections to inflation rate assumptions allows for more informed decision-making.

The integration of inflation adjustment into long-term savings projections is not merely a technical refinement, but a fundamental necessity for ensuring the practical value of the estimated outcomes. By accounting for the erosion of purchasing power over time, individuals can formulate more realistic and effective savings strategies to achieve their financial objectives.

7. Tax Implications

Tax implications exert a substantial influence on the accuracy and relevance of savings projections generated by financial planning tools. The presence of taxes on investment gains, dividends, and interest income reduces the net return, directly impacting the timeframe required to reach a desired savings target. The failure to incorporate these factors leads to an overestimation of the accumulated savings and an unrealistic portrayal of financial progress. For example, consider two individuals with identical investment strategies and returns; one invests in a tax-advantaged account, while the other invests in a taxable account. The individual investing in the taxable account will experience a lower net return due to annual tax liabilities on investment income, consequently requiring a longer period to achieve the same savings goal. These effects underscore the importance of factoring in the tax environment.

The specific type of investment account dictates the tax treatment of savings. Tax-deferred accounts, such as 401(k)s and traditional IRAs, allow for pre-tax contributions and tax-deferred growth, with taxes paid upon withdrawal in retirement. Roth accounts, such as Roth 401(k)s and Roth IRAs, involve after-tax contributions, but qualified withdrawals in retirement are tax-free. The choice between these account types depends on individual circumstances, including current and projected future tax brackets. Incorrectly assuming the tax benefits of a particular account type without proper analysis can lead to suboptimal savings outcomes. Moreover, state and local taxes may further impact the net return on investments, requiring individuals to consider the relevant tax laws within their jurisdiction.

The integration of tax implications into savings calculation models is a crucial step towards generating meaningful financial projections. By accounting for the effects of taxes on investment income and withdrawals, individuals can obtain a more realistic assessment of their progress toward achieving long-term financial goals. Challenges remain in accurately forecasting future tax rates and investment returns, requiring a degree of conservatism and adaptability in financial planning. Ultimately, a comprehensive understanding of tax laws and their impact on savings is essential for effective financial management and the responsible utilization of financial planning instruments.

Strategies for Optimizing Long-Term Savings Plans

This section outlines strategic approaches for maximizing long-term savings potential, informed by insights gained from savings calculation tools. The focus remains on actionable advice designed to enhance the likelihood of achieving significant financial objectives.

Tip 1: Prioritize Early Investment. Time is a critical asset in wealth accumulation. Commencing savings and investment efforts as early as possible capitalizes on the power of compounding interest. Each additional year of early investment significantly enhances the potential for long-term growth.

Tip 2: Increase Contribution Rates Incrementally. Gradually increasing savings contributions, even by small percentages, can have a substantial cumulative impact over time. Automating these increases ensures consistent progress towards savings goals without requiring constant manual intervention.

Tip 3: Diversify Investment Portfolio. Allocate savings across a range of asset classes, including stocks, bonds, and real estate, to mitigate risk and enhance potential returns. Diversification reduces the impact of market volatility on overall portfolio performance, promoting more stable long-term growth. Diversification does not ensure a profit or protect against a loss.

Tip 4: Minimize Investment Fees and Expenses. High investment fees and expenses erode returns, reducing the overall accumulation of wealth. Opt for low-cost investment options, such as index funds and exchange-traded funds (ETFs), to minimize the impact of fees on long-term savings.

Tip 5: Reinvest Dividends and Capital Gains. Reinvesting dividends and capital gains allows savings to benefit from compounding returns. Rather than taking these distributions as income, reinvesting them back into the portfolio accelerates wealth accumulation over time.

Tip 6: Regularly Review and Rebalance Portfolio. Periodically review the investment portfolio to ensure that it remains aligned with risk tolerance and financial objectives. Rebalancing the portfolio involves selling assets that have outperformed and purchasing assets that have underperformed to maintain the desired asset allocation.

Tip 7: Maximize Tax-Advantaged Savings. Take full advantage of tax-advantaged savings accounts, such as 401(k)s and IRAs, to minimize tax liabilities and accelerate wealth accumulation. Contributions to these accounts may be tax-deductible, and investment growth is often tax-deferred or tax-free.

Tip 8: Avoid Unnecessary Debt. High-interest debt, such as credit card debt, can significantly impede progress toward savings goals. Prioritizing debt repayment and avoiding unnecessary borrowing frees up resources for savings and investment.
